We have training from 60 minutes to 2 days, teaching skills that can be applied by everyone. • Mental Health • Self-Harm • Suicide Prevention • Workplace Suicide is the leading cause of death in men under 49 and women under 35. With a rise in mental ill-health, there is an ever increasing need for all individuals to understand how to spot signs of distress, effectively respond, and support a person in need. Mental Health Learning was founded in 2018 as a consultancy and training provider to support members of the community and workplaces to do just this. Our mission is to ensure that skills continue to grow amongst those who are most likely to see the signs of mental ill-health, self-harm, and thoughts of suicide. Our motivation is that our trainees can recognise these signs, then intervene to reduce harm in your community or workplace. We exist not to tick a box, but to make a difference; to teach real-life skills. We work with you and your team to understand your needs and provide the training that is most suitable for you. If it’s not one of our regular courses, we will develop a bespoke course specifically for you. All our training is evidence based, and a number of our courses are accredited. We work with places of education, corporate companies such as Law firms and Accountancy firms, Health Care Professionals, Housing Associations, and more, as well as general members of the public. The majority of our training is provided in-house – when we come to you, it typically makes the practicalities easier. We can also arrange training at a local venue on your behalf. We are an independent multidisciplinary centre offering children’s therapy services in the South East of England, Kent, East Sussex, as well as nationally and internationally. We have an expanding team of highly specialised professionals offering assessment and treatment for children. In addition, we offer support to families, carers and to schools. Our team includes Paediatric Occupational Therapists, Speech & Language Therapists, Clinical Psychologists, Physiotherapists, Play Therapists, CBT practitioners, Psychotherapists, Behaviour consultants, Neurofeedback Practitioners, Clinical Nutritionists and an Audio Vestibular Consultant. We collaborate with Educational Psychologists, Optometrists, Special Education Needs Coordinators (Sencos), Touch Typing specialists and many others. Starjumpz offers an integrated and holistic approach to helping and empowering children, young people and their families. The services offered assist those with developmental, learning, motor and/or behavioural difficulties. Amongst many therapeutic approaches we offer, we specialise in Sensory Integration Therapy and have therapy rooms equipped to the highest standards by our partner, Rompa, the leading UK Sensory Rooms designer and supplier. We also offer Neurofeedback treatment for both children and adults. We are building on the work of the Christmas Childrens Clinic established in 1989, by Jill Christmas, Occupational Therapist and author of ‘Hands on Dyspraxia’ and ‘Sensory Dinosaurs’. Based in Crowborough, East Sussex, we offer therapy in the centre and also in schools and children’s homes. We also offer intensive therapy to clients from all over the UK and abroad who come to visit and stay for courses of intensive treatment. In addition to assessment and treatment, we offer intensive therapies, holiday courses, and are working towards providing group treatment and training for parents and professionals.
